The Basics of Snap

Snap is a simple yet thrilling card game that relies on quick reflexes and sharp observation skills. The objective is straightforward: be the first to spot a match and win all the cards. Here’s what you need to get started:

  • Players: 2 to 8 players
  • Deck: One standard 52-card deck
  • Goal: To collect all the cards in the deck

Setting Up Your Game

Getting ready for a game of Snap is easy and takes just a couple of minutes:

  1. Shuffle the deck thoroughly to ensure a random distribution of cards.
  2. Deal the cards face down to each player in a clockwise direction until all the cards are distributed. Players should not look at their cards.
  3. Choose a player to start the game (usually the dealer).

Playing Snap: Step-by-Step Guide

Once the setup is complete, follow these steps to dive into the game:

  1. Players take turns to flip their top card from their pile and place it face-up in the center forming a stack.
  2. As each card is placed, players must closely watch the stack for a matching pair (same rank, e.g., two 7s).
  3. When a match is spotted, the first player to call out “Snap!” and place their hand on the stack wins all the cards in the pile.
  4. The winner then adds these cards to the bottom of their pile.
  5. If two players call “Snap!” simultaneously, the central pile is split evenly between them.
  6. The game continues until one player has collected all of the cards, declaring them the winner.

Tips for Mastering Snap

To enhance your Snap game experience and maybe gain an edge over your opponents, consider the following tips:

  • Stay Alert: Keep your eyes on the cards at all times. Snap is all about speed and observation.
  • Develop Reflexes: Practice your reaction time, as being the quickest to call “Snap!” gives you a significant advantage.
  • Play Fair: Ensure that everyone gets a fair chance to see the card before calling “Snap.”
